HI ALL I NEED HELP TURNING OUT THE LOW TYRE PRESSURE WARNING SYSTEM ON MY 430 SC. IT IS A JAP IMPORT AND LEXUS WONT TOUTCH IT HAS ANYONE ELSE MANAGED TO GET THEIRS TURNED OFF? ALSO DOES ANYONE KNOW OF A COMPANY OR PRODUCT TO CONVERT THE T.V. FOR UK?

The unit is just under the gear shift plate you can just disconect the plug and that disables it.

Lexus wont disconect it as its a safety feature, which requires regular costs to maintain :arrrggg-matey:

Hi, I have had the same problem with my car and would like to disable the tyre pressure alarm as it is sounding constantly. Is it difficult to access the plug on the unit under the shift plate?

Very easy to do just lift up the arm rest and were the electric seats switch is wiggle that up and then move the gear lever to N and then be carefull when lifting out the wood inlay.

The ecu motor ynder the radio has two plugs going into it pull out the smaller of the two plugs i think it the left one and then replace items as you removed.

Job done.
